Principal, AI Security Engineer Job Description Summary
Key Responsibilities- Define and lead the enterprise AI security architecture strategy, establishing security frameworks, reference architectures, secure design patterns, and engineering standards for AI systems and platforms.
- Provide technical leadership and governance for the secure implementation of AI solutions across multiple business units and technology domains.
- Evaluate emerging AI technologies and architectures to identify security risks and establish appropriate mitigation strategies.
- Define and champion enterprise methodologies, tooling strategies, and assessment frameworks for evaluating AI systems against evolving threats, adversarial attacks, and model exploitation techniques.
- Lead complex security assessments, red team exercises, and penetration testing initiatives focused on AI models, AI agents, LLM applications, and supporting infrastructure.
- Drive remediation strategies and risk reduction initiatives across large-scale AI deployments.
- Establish enterprise security requirements and best practices for the AI development lifecycle, including data handling, model development, validation, deployment, monitoring, and retirement.
- Partner with engineering, data science, product, and security teams to embed security-by-design principles into AI initiatives.
- Provide technical oversight and guidance on the security evaluation of AI technologies, platforms, and business use cases.
- Influence and contribute to the development of internal security standards, control frameworks, and governance models for AI security.
- Monitor evolving regulatory requirements, industry frameworks, and emerging guidance from organizations such as NIST, ISO, OWASP, MITRE, and global regulatory bodies.
- Represent the organization in external industry forums, working groups, and strategic engagements related to AI security and emerging technology risk.
- Serve as a thought leader in AI security by researching emerging threats, attack techniques, and defensive capabilities.
- Drive innovation through the development of new security methodologies, architectures, and technologies to protect AI systems and data.
- Translate emerging research and industry trends into actionable security strategies and roadmap recommendations.
- Develop and maintain enterprise-level security guidance, technical standards, architecture patterns, assessment methodologies, and executive-facing security recommendations.
- Present findings, risk assessments, strategic recommendations, and investment priorities to senior leadership and security governance bodies.
- Author technical whitepapers, architectural guidance, and strategic security position papers.
- Serve as the highest level technical advisor for AI security initiatives, providing expert consultation on architecture, risk management, technology evaluations, and strategic investments.
- Influence security decisions across programs and platforms by providing authoritative guidance on AI security risks and mitigations.
- Partner with senior leaders to align AI security initiatives with enterprise risk management objectives.
- Provide technical leadership and mentorship to security engineers, architects, and engineering teams.
- Foster the development of AI security expertise across the organization through knowledge sharing, training, and leadership of technical communities of practice.
- Establish technical direction and promote engineering excellence in AI security disciplines.
